Getting in all your protein thru meat and eggs would be difficult for most of us. I am not a big meat eater myself, so I HAVE to supplement my protein intake with shakes and bars. I try to get at least 40g in thru shakes and bars during the day then another 35g through other foods. I dont know how much protein is in soy crisps but I'm sure it would be ok to use that to help you get your protein in each day. I just tried soy crisps for the first time yesterday, I had the Stacy's caramel version and they were better than I expected. I eat cheese and yogurt almost daily to help me get more protein in. One thing that was recommended by my nutritionist was to add some powdered skim milk to your LF or NF milk to up the protein count then you can drink it or use it to cook with, such as in cream soups or LF puddings, etc. Unfortunately for me, I am now lactose intolerant, so dairy products are "iffy" for me.
